Things will begin to respawn over time on a level, and of course uniques are on a timer. So, yes, you could I guess sit and attempt to farm wormtongue. I don't know that hanging out on your current level would be any better than just diving and waiting for him to respawn - which then pretty much just starts sounding like normal gameplay.

Well, say you only have 2 hours every week to play mangband but you can pick the time of day yourself, then I guess this would be the perfect strategy, just convert the uniques respawn time to hours and log in the minute he respawns, find him (if you're lucky, it's not a guarantee at all that he'll spawn on your level) - then kill him and log out. If there was some kinda score/time indication anywhere you'd probably do well on that. In theory. Or just get deleted when the character audit reveals that you've got much too great items compared to your experience)

But if you're a regular player you'll do much better with just playing normally.
So, abusable, but theoretical.
As for Ironman, clearing out a level, leaving and then coming back when it's respawned might be the best way to play in certain stages of the game.
